Output 1654d18ae11c32cd6a4f58760f01383e68a3ffa07227c6d43af538c499decb65:0

value
771315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8994275989604d84b415ac5680d7817a93fcb314 OP_EQUAL
address
3EETyizKuaW1pt5HFrQ94r2tyXXuPUz7qr
transaction
1654d18ae11c32cd6a4f58760f01383e68a3ffa07227c6d43af538c499decb65
confirmations
226919
spent
true